I started watching this with absolutely no expectations, and was pleasantly surprised.
It's a great alternate history twist on the moon landing, and while I initially thought the novelty of core concept would wear off rather quickly, they've actually done a really good job at crafting a broad and nuanced "what if" scenario. It's a nice example of how one small difference can yield all sorts of unexpected results, and by the time I was around say... three episodes in, all the other series on the "currently watching" list had been sidelined by a need to find out what would happen next.
I'd definitely recommend giving it a try if you find the subject at all interesting.

I was expecting this to be pretty bold-faced Israeli propaganda and I'm happy to report after having seen the entire season that it is not that. This show follows Israeli spies as the protagonists, but Israel is presented as flawed and occasionally brutal (if ultimately justified), meanwhile the Iranians in the show get to be fully fleshed relatable humans rather than evil monsters. It's a pretty fair portrayal where everyone gets to be human. The real villain is the hyper-conservative religious leadership.
As a show, it's middling. The initial set-up is good, then it feels like they were told they had to stretch the show over more episodes than originally planned, and it quickly became aimless from the middle on. It gets bogged down in a love story and a side plot about young Iranian rebels. The season ends on a very bland note, way too many (ironically predictable) double-crosses and last minute twists, and does not leave me very exciting for a potential season 2.
